The Artist and the King

The Artist and the King

by Julie Fortenberry

When a bad-tempered King punishes a little artist, he meets his match. For Daphne, the artist, turns her punishment, a dunce cap, into a fashionable and regal hat.Now every villager wants to wear one of Daphne’s creations. How could she have known that her hat-making would under- mine the King’s authority? Then again, maybe Daphne’s caring, creative spirit is just what the kingdom—and the King— has needed all along.


Ages: 4-8
Illustrated by: Julie Fortenberry
ISBN: 9780979300035
Price: $16.95
Published by: Alazar Press
